Become Licensed: Your Guide to Obtaining a Security Guard License
Pursuing a career as a security guard can offer stability. But before you secure the premises, you'll need to receive your license. This process changes from state to state, but there are general steps involved. First, you'll need to satisfy the required age and education/experience requirements. Next, you'll probably need to complete a state-approved training program. This training will equip you with the skills necessary to execute your duties as a security guard, like crowd control, surveillance, and emergency response. Once you've successfully achieved your training, you'll qualify to request your license. Be sure to review the particular regulations for security guard training your state. Essential Skills for Success Security Guard
Pursuing a career as a security guard presents an opportunity to guarantee the safety and protection of individuals and property. However, it's not just about standing. To truly excel in this challenging role, aspiring security guards must cultivate a specific set of essential skills.
- Effective Communication: The ability to transmit information accurately is paramount. Security guards often need to interact with the public, fellow officers, and emergency services, requiring verbal communication skills.
- Situational Awareness: A heightened sense of perception of surroundings is essential for recognizing potential threats or suspicious activity. This involves analyzing information and acting accordingly.
- Strength: Security guards may need to stand for long periods, act in emergency situations, or even engage in physical disputes. Therefore, a good level of strength is essential.
- Critical Thinking: Security guards often face unexpected situations that require quick thinking. They must be able to evaluate problems, recognize potential risks, and make appropriate decisions.
- Integrity: Maintaining a high level of professionalism is critical in this role. This includes conducting oneself with politeness, following to ethical standards, and staying calm under pressure.
